A sore red infected area refers to a localized region of the skin or tissue that is inflamed, painful, and exhibiting signs of infection. This condition often presents with redness, swelling, warmth, and tenderness, indicating that the area is undergoing an inflammatory response to an infectious agent. Infections can be caused by various microorganisms, including bacteria, viruses, fungi, or parasites. Common bacterial infections that result in a sore red area include cellulitis, impetigo, or abscesses. Viral infections like herpes simplex can also cause similar symptoms. Fungal infections, such as athlete's foot or ringworm, may result in red, sore, and itchy areas. The primary cause of these infections is often a break or compromise in the skin barrier, which allows pathogens to enter and multiply. Poor hygiene, injuries, or pre-existing conditions that weaken the immune system can increase susceptibility to infections. Treatment for a sore red infected area typically involves addressing the underlying cause of the infection. For bacterial infections, antibiotics may be prescribed to eliminate the pathogenic bacteria. Antifungal or antiviral medications are used for fungal or viral infections, respectively. In addition to medication, proper wound care is essential, including cleaning the affected area with mild soap and water and applying appropriate topical treatments if necessary. Over-the-counter pain relievers can help manage discomfort associated with inflammation. Keeping the area clean, dry, and protected from further irritation is crucial for recovery. If the infection is severe, persistent, or spreading, seeking prompt medical attention is important for a comprehensive evaluation and tailored treatment plan.
